## Env Vars — Garage Feed

Quick notes for the sync: the Stallwick occupancy feed now pushes counts from all four downtown decks every 30 seconds. `GF_POLL_MS` and `GF_DECK_FILTER` behave as before, no drama there. The only gotcha is the upstream sensor gateway now requires an auth credential instead of IP allowlisting, so that has to live in the env file. Put the credential line right below this paragraph.

secret setting of fajof-tagep: VAULT_KEY13=796f7aba7157f

MEMO — To the Incoming Director, Varntide Systems

Effective immediately, hiring in the Meridial Tools division is frozen. Open requisitions are cancelled; two offers already extended will be honoured. Contractors may be renewed only with CFO sign-off. The freeze holds through at least Q2 while we reassess the division's cost base and product roadmap. HR has briefed team leads; expect questions at your first all-hands. The context for this decision is set out in the note below.

board note of kadug-tawig: Only 5 of the 100 pilot accounts renewed Oliath, so a churn review is set for April 15.

Hi on-call,

We're shipping the v4 assignment heuristic to the Wayfare dispatch tier tonight at 02:00. The change weights driver proximity against historical acceptance rate, which should reduce reassignment churn by roughly 12% based on the Pellbrook simulations. Watch the assignment-latency dashboard for the first two hours; anything above 400ms p95 warrants a rollback via the standard dispatch playbook. Rollback is one flag flip, no restart needed. The build token for this release is below.

session token of hahop-yahif = htk31_138eb45c7d40b38b91415eca52da01d

Quotas on the Marrowfield Gateway are enforced per tenant, not per token, so rotating credentials does not reset a tenant's budget. Each tenant receives 1,200 read units and 300 write units per minute, with burst absorption handled by a ten-second sliding window. Responses include remaining-quota headers that clients should respect before retrying. For the sync demo, we provisioned a dedicated tenant against the internal Harrowvale quota service so live traffic is unaffected. The key issued for that demo tenant follows.

API key for bageg-kajef: vxb2-ss